Between 1485 and 1551, a disease with a very high mortality rate called "sweating sickness (disease)" or "English sweat" struck England five times. It is not clear what this disease was, which began with chills and intense sweating and caused death within a few days. … *Some of the terminology that refers to "sweating sickness (disease)" is listed below.
